The Kymera Wand is a truly magical device. It allows you to control many of the apparatuses at home using invisible beams of light. It recognizes up to 13 gestures of control to cast spells of all kinds to differnt devices.
(read: It’s a universal gesture based infrared control in the form of a magic wand.)
